Well I finally have one done

Forged from 1075 steel
Clay quenched
13" overall 8" blade, .220" at the ricasso
Frame handle with carved and textured african blackwood scales
Guard and buttcap sculpted from my own damascus
Coined collars in guard and buttcap
Blued steel finial

Full take down construction.
